If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Luiz Augusto von Dentz [ Upstream commit 6eb5fcc416f127f220b9177a5c9ae751cac1cda8 ] These commands don't require the adapter to be up and running so don't use hci_cmd_sync_queue which would check that flag, instead use hci_cmd_sync_submit which would ensure mgmt_class_complete is set properly regardless if any command was actually run or not.
